Nobody that is truly a fan of the Atlantic Coast Conference wants to see the league get held to just 3 out if 18 when it comes to getting invites to the Big Dance π on selection Sunday.
But that is a very REAL possibility now as we head into quarterfinal Thursday. Start by eliminating the 10 teams who have played their last game, reducing the list to 8.
Georgia Tech and Stanford would have to win three straight to earn the automatic bid and we know that Duke, Louisville and Clemson are just playing for seeding purposes.
That leaves North Carolina, Southern Methodist and Wake Forest as the three teams with an outside shot of having their name called out Sunday.
Each of the trio MUST win today to keep the flame π₯ flickering. The opening two days have further proven that the bottom of the league has struggled this year. Virginia, Miami, Florida State and North Carolina State will start out next season with new Coaches and for the ACC Men’s Basketball to still claim to be a premier league in the new landscape we need at least a fourth or fifth team to reach the post season Promise Land.
Even if SMU would get by Clemson today, I would believe that they would have to get by Louisville as well to warrant real discussion. While I think that is possible, I don’t see it as probable so that leaves us the winner of UNC and Wake as our one more last chance to match the number of coaching changes with the number of bids.
